SubjectRe: [PATCH v3 01/22] hardirq/nmi: Allow nested nmi_enter()
On Wed, Feb 19, 2020 at 05:56:50PM +0100, Borislav Petkov wrote:
> On Wed, Feb 19, 2020 at 10:31:26AM -0500, Steven Rostedt wrote:
> > Probably should document somewhere (in a comment above nmi_enter()?)
> > that we allow nmi_enter() to nest up to 15 times.
>
> Yah, and can we make the BUG_ON() WARN_ON or so instead, so that there's
> at least a chance to be able to catch it for debugging. Or is the box
> going to be irreparably wedged after the 4 bits overflow?

It's going to be fairly buggered, because at that point in_nmi() is
going to be false again. It might survive for a little, it might not.
